Ticket #drift: Bounceline processor config drift detected

The Bounceline bounce processor in prod no longer matches the committed baseline. Symptom: soft bounces retried indefinitely, queue depth climbing since Tuesday. Someone hand-edited thresholds during the Fernvale incident and never reverted. On-call: restore from the baseline, then restart workers one at a time to drain safely. For reference, the values currently running in production are the following.

config for yajep-bahif:
QUENIX_HOST=quenix.tolvaqlabs.internal
QUENIX_PORT=6379

## Q1 Cash-Flow Forecast (Managers Only)

For sales leads at Torvane Industrial: Q1 inflows tracking 4% under plan. Main drag is delayed payment from the Ashgrove contract. Do not extend terms beyond 45 days without Finance sign-off. Pipeline conversion must improve in weeks 6–10 to hold the quarter. Updated figures post every Monday. Planning direction from the executive committee appears below.

board note of kafof-yahag: Druaelox Foods plans to raise the Holwyn list price by 35 percent in July.

## Alert Deduplication (Quellbird)

Quellbird sits between our monitoring stack and the paging service, collapsing duplicate alerts within a configurable window. For your review: it stores alert fingerprints in memory only, holds no credentials beyond a single paging token, and runs in the restricted Harrowfen cluster. Suppression rules are author-reviewed before deployment. The full data-flow diagram, token rotation policy, and rule approval process are documented on the internal page below.

operations page: https://harbor.kelvidyn.example/dash/dash/board/projects/build/pipeline/run/72cb258c26ee55412287df41

Finance Review Summary — Divestiture of the Marrow Coatings Unit

For the finance team. The sale of the coatings unit to Brenhalt Industrial closed last week. Net proceeds are booked this quarter; working-capital true-up is due within 60 days. Transition services run for six months under the agreed schedule. Flag any stranded costs to the controller. Use of proceeds is outlined below.

management briefing: Only 33 of the 205 pilot accounts renewed Kasath, so a churn review is set for October 17. Weniusek Logistics is in early talks to buy Holethax Freight for about $345.6 million.